How does the schedule and workload of a Weekend Engineer typically differ from standard weekday engineering roles?

Weekend Engineers usually work during non-traditional hours, often covering shifts on Saturdays and Sundays to provide critical support or maintenance when regular staff are off. This role often involves troubleshooting urgent issues, performing preventative maintenance, and ensuring system uptime with minimal supervision. Collaboration is still key; Weekend Engineers regularly communicate with weekday teams to ensure seamless project handoffs and accurate reporting. Flexibility, self-motivation, and the ability to quickly adapt to unexpected challenges are important for success in this position.

What are Weekend Engineers?

Weekend Engineers are professionals who typically work engineering shifts during weekends, rather than standard weekday hours. They may be responsible for maintaining, repairing, or monitoring systems, equipment, or facilities to ensure continuous operation during off-peak times. Weekend Engineers are often employed in industries that require 24/7 coverage, such as manufacturing, IT, utilities, or facilities management. Their role is crucial for addressing urgent issues, performing preventative maintenance, and supporting operations when regular staff are not available.

What Does a Weekend Engineer Do?

A weekend engineer works part-time (usually on weekends and evening hours) to service equipment for various companies that they use in their operations. In addition to weekend shifts, some positions also require you to have on-call hours available on a rotating schedule with other engineers. Your responsibilities vary depending on the job and the company for which you work. For an IT company, you may service computer equipment, internet lines, and other technical equipment. In a factory position, you may work on production line equipment, such as conducting routine inspections and maintenance on equipment, ordering parts for replacement, and repairing broken or worn-down equipment.

The main difference between a Weekend Engineer and a Maintenance Technician lies in their work schedule and scope. Weekend Engineers typically work part-time during weekends, focusing on specific engineering tasks, while Maintenance Technicians often work full-time, handling routine repairs and upkeep. Both roles require similar certifications and are found in similar industries, but their work hours and job focus differ.
